1. In an FM receiver having a sequentially coupled radio frequency amplifier, mixer, intermediate frequency amplifier, limiter, frequency modulation detector and audio output stages;

  • a circuit for providing a quantitative measure of the distortion present in a received signal due to propagation of that signal along paths of dissimilar lengths comprising;

    an amplitude modulation detector having an input coupled to the receiver prior to the limiter and having an output;

    multiple input amplifier means for providing an output signal the magnitude of which varies directly as a function of the magnitude of each input signal;

    means coupling the output of the amplitude modulation detector to at least one of the amplifier means multiple inputs;

    means coupling the output of the frequency modulation detector to at least another of the amplifier means multiple inputs;

    indicator means coupled to the output of said amplifier means output to indicate the quantitative measure of said distortion present in a received signal; and

    wherein the amplifier means comprises a multiplier circuit for forming the instantaneous product of the signals presented to the multiple inputs.
